26-3-126. Annual statement; correction and publication of statements.

(a) As soon as reasonably possible after the insurer files its annual statement with the commissioner, the commissioner shall review the statement and require correction of any errors or omissions.

(b) After any corrections noted are made, the commissioner shall:

(i) Cause each statement filed to be condensed and summarized showing briefly but intelligibly the capital, assets, liabilities, income, expenditures and business each insurer does within this state;

(ii) Include in the summary his certificate, if true, that to the best of his knowledge and belief the insurer is in all respects in compliance with the insurance laws of this state;

(iii) Cause each summary and certificate to be published for six (6) successive days in a daily newspaper of general circulation within the state, or for six (6) successive weeks in a weekly newspaper of general circulation, and the insurer shall pay the cost of publication upon receipt of a statement from the newspaper.

(c) Insofar as is possible the commissioner shall distribute the publications equally among the newspapers located in this state.
